The board approved an off-premise beer permit for Krishna 795 LLC doing business as BP to go (change of ownership), contingent on the applicant's agreement to submit a missing manager application noted by staff during the hearing.

The Town of Smyrna Beer Board on April 7 approved an off-premise beer permit for Krishna 795 LLC doing business as BP to go, a change-of-ownership application for a BP station at Union Springs and Nissan.

Owner Girish Patel appeared at the hearing and said the business will operate with three employees and that IDs will be scanned; he said hours would include closing at 11 p.m. When staff noted the board did not have a manager application on file, the staff member suggested making approval contingent on submitting and approving a manager application. Patel said he would take care of the manager paperwork.

A motion to approve the off-premise beer permit was made, seconded and approved by voice vote. Board members recorded “aye” and no opposition. Staff said the permit could be picked up at town hall the following Wednesday.

The board did not record additional permit conditions on the record; staff highlighted the missing manager application during the hearing and the applicant committed to providing that documentation.
